QPython3 - Python for Android
QPython3 is mainly for experienced Python users.
App info
Advertisement
App description
Android App Analysis and Review: QPython3 - Python for Android, Developed by QPythonLab. Listed in Education Category. Current Version Is 3.0.0, Updated On 12/12/2024 . According to users reviews on Google Play: QPython3 - Python for Android. Achieved Over 3 million Installs. QPython3 - Python for Android Currently Has 10 thousand Reviews, Average Rating 3.8 Stars
QPython3 is a Python programming engine on your Android device. It integrates an interpreter, console, editor and QSL4A library, and fully supports web development, scientific computing and AI expansion. Whether you are new to Python programming or an experienced developer, QPython3 can provide you with a powerful mobile programming workstation.# The main function
- Complete Python environment: built-in Python interpreter, write and execute code anytime, anywhere.
- Feature-rich editor: QEditor allows you to easily develop Python projects on your mobile phone.
- Jupyter Notebook support: Learn and run Notebook files through QNotebook browser.
- Extension libraries and PIP: Easily install and manage third-party libraries to expand your programming capabilities.
# Core Highlights
- Android features: Access Android device sensors and services through the QSL4A library to broaden application scenarios.
- Web development: Supports popular frameworks such as Django and Flask to easily build web applications.
- AI integration: supports OpenAI, Langchain, APIGPTCloud and other AI frameworks to explore the infinite possibilities of artificial intelligence.
- Scientific computing: Numpy, Scipy, Scikit-learn, Matplotlib and other libraries help you solve complex scientific computing problems.
- File processing: Pillow, OpenPyXL, Lxml and other libraries make data processing simple.
# Learning Community
- Join us on Facebook group: https://www.facebook.com/groups/qpython
- Join us on Discord: https://discord.gg/hV2chuD
- Join us on Slack: https://join.slack.com/t/qpython/shared_invite/zt-bsyw9868-nNJyJP_3IHABVtIk3BK5SA
# Feedback and Support
If you have any questions, we are here to help. Please contact us via our official website, email or social media:
Official website: https://www.qpython.org
Email: support@qpython.org
Twitter: http://twitter.com/QPython
# Privacy
https://www.qpython.org/privacy.html
We are currently offering version 3.0.0. This is our latest, most optimized version. It is suitable for many different devices. Free download directly apk from the Google Play Store or other versions we're hosting. Moreover, you can download without registration and no login required.
We have more than 2000+ available devices for Samsung, Xiaomi, Huawei, Oppo, Vivo, Motorola, LG, Google, OnePlus, Sony, Tablet ... with so many options, it’s easy for you to choose games or software that fit your device.
It can come in handy if there are any country restrictions or any restrictions from the side of your device on the Google App Store.
What's New
What's NEW with v3.0.0
The first version of the QPython project has been restarted, with a new name
- It added the qsl4ahelper as a built-in package
- It added a QPySL4A App project sample into built-in editor, you can create QSLAApp by creating an project
- It rearranged permissions
- It fixed ssl error bugs
Visit https://www.qpython.org/en/qpython_3x_featues.html to get more detail.
The first version of the QPython project has been restarted, with a new name
- It added the qsl4ahelper as a built-in package
- It added a QPySL4A App project sample into built-in editor, you can create QSLAApp by creating an project
- It rearranged permissions
- It fixed ssl error bugs
Visit https://www.qpython.org/en/qpython_3x_featues.html to get more detail.
Recent Comments
Adam Raber
Easily the best python running app out there, esp with the normal console that you'd have on a computer and being able to access external text files within code. I was able to make my own spanish quizzing software! however there's something wrong with the saving as sometimes I'll lose my work which is heartbreaking. I think it has something to do with the "exiting - would you like to save first" window because it seems okay when I hit the save button at the bottom.
A Google user
Its a solid IDE. The shell itself is alright. I'd like to have the option to change the font, much like how you can change the font in the editor (Gotta get that monospace). The editor is alright too. The find and replace function is lacking though. Its definitely not perfect, but its Python on Android. What do you expect? It allows me to waste time, and I appreciate that.
A Google user
This app is great for doing python on your phone. The reason that it is 4 stars is that you can't just have auto highlight off all the time. You have to have at least 100 lines at minimum to turn it off. If you could just have it off by default, that would make this on of the best python apps for android.
A Google user
This app has been extremely helpful. Being able to test things out on the fly and creating small scripts from my phone has helped me out immensely. A great tool for students like myself and I'm sure seasoned developers will find this helpful as well. There are some issues but others have pointed it out already. Waiting for an update to see if allot of the issues I was having is addressed. Then 5 stars. Thanks
A Google user
Great app but has some flaws: 1. Installing libraries is often not possible. So you're sometimes restricted to the standard library. 2. Highlighting: print("".join(things)) Now everything from the quotes onwards will be highlighted. (only happens at places with "" or '' without anything in-between) 3. Copy&Paste dublicates the end of the string?
A Google user
1) There should be some keyboard option to put a TAB indentation properly. 2) Auto-code formatter is not there. 3) There should be some button to produce keyboard interrupt when output console gets stuck in infinite loop. On Android's Google keyboard we don't have Ctr+C or Pause-Break key like on computer's keyboard. I hope development team will solve these little issues soon in next update! By the way! Thanks for giving us such a nice app which keeps Python3 running in our pockets too.
Eliot (UnknownVir)
Not super comfortable and had some issues. Uses a non-standard 4 spaces on tab and doesn't allow changing this default. While you can run scripts from other folders it doesn't default the path to that folder but instead keeps the default which messes up import statements. No auto save. No tkinter for gui. Overall, solidly does the job but worse than a competitor which has ads. If you're only planning to write and run them through this program it should serve you well.
A Google user
looks like this had the potential of being the best python IDE around but looks like it hasn't been updated for over a year. too many current bugs that others have already described. was really looking forward 2 something with real GUI support which this does not have. UPDATE: Changed from 3 stars to 4 with newest update.